37 * Mount options; we also store defaults in the superblock.
39 * Also exposed via sysfs: if an option is writeable, and it's also stored in
40 * the superblock, changing it via sysfs (currently? might change this) also
41 * updates the superblock.
43 * We store options as signed integers, where -1 means undefined. This means we
44 * can pass the mount options to bch2_fs_alloc() as a whole struct, and then only
45 * apply the options from that struct that are defined.
